The thing about this plastic gas pipe is, it is very slippery so you cant just strap over the top because the strap will just slide off and it is a battle to keep them tight. My way is a bit tedious and it definitely requires some sketchy acrobatic moves... but once it’s done it stays tight and nothing moves.shooter19802003, LTL Bull, BigBob410 and 9 others Thank this. -
